NBS Ahmedabad-Recruiter Engagement and Diversity

The 2024 recruitment drive saw unprecedented diversity in hiring sectors:

  • Consulting & Finance: PwC, EY, Deloitte, KPMG, and S&P Global led with strategic roles.
  • FMCG & Retail: Hindustan Unilever, Britannia, PepsiCo, and Adani Group offered brand management positions.
  • Technology & E-commerce: TCS, Zomato, Vivo Mobile, and Sony recruited for digital transformation roles.
  • BFSI: Axis Bank, Bajaj Finserv, and HDFC Securities provided profiles in fintech and analytics.

This cross-sectoral engagement reflects the versatility of NBS graduates and the institution’s success in cultivating industry-ready capabilities.

 

NBS Ahmedabad-Internship-to-Placement Pipeline

NBS prioritizes experiential learning through structured internships, which often convert to pre-placement offers:

  • 518 internships were secured by 450 students in 2024, indicating multiple opportunities per candidate.
  • The average monthly stipend of INR 20,000 reflects the high value placed on NBS interns.
  • Companies like Reliance, Larsen & Toubro, and Coca-Cola used internships to identify leadership talent early.

This pipeline model ensures students gain real-world exposure while building recruiter relationships.
